35 “‘For I was hungry and you gave me something to eat; I was thirsty and you gave me something to drink; I was a stranger and you took me in; 36 I was naked and you clothed me; I was sick and you took care of me; I was in prison and you visited me.’ (Matthew 25:35-36 CSB)
It is very easy to live in our own worlds and take a blind eye to the world around us. Not noticing all those who have need. All those who, during a season of happiness and giving, are sad, lost, lonely and without.
Many of us, even when we are having difficult times ourselves, are still blessed with more than do many others. Even in our difficulty, we must take time to reach out to others and seek to provide a need.
If we do not, how can we expect the Father to do the same for us?
